The speech was powerful, here are my favorite excerpts:

We will restore science to its rightful place, and wield technology’s wonders

We will harness the sun and the winds and the soil to fuel our cars and run our factories.”

Now, there are some who question the scale of our ambitions — who suggest that our system cannot tolerate too many big plans. Their memories are short. For they have forgotten what this country has already done; what free men and women can achieve when imagination is joined to common purpose, and necessity to courage.”

Our challenges may be new. The instruments with which we meet them may be new. But those values upon which our success depends — honesty and hard work, courage and fair play, tolerance and curiosity, loyalty and patriotism — these things are old. These things are true. They have been the quiet force of progress throughout our history.”

And now I present my Top 5 quotes from President Obama’s (God, it feels good to say that) Inaugural speech:

#5 “Because we have tasted the bitter swill of civil war and segregation, and emerged from that dark chapter stronger and more united, we cannot help but believe that the old hatreds shall someday pass; that the lines of tribe shall soon dissolve; that as the world grows smaller, our common humanity shall reveal itself

#4 “Our power alone cannot protect us, nor does it entitle us to do as we please

#3 “To those leaders around the globe who seek to sow conflict, or blame their society’s ills on the West — know that your people will judge you on what you can build, not what you destroy.”

#2 “We will extend a hand if you are willing to unclench your fist

#1 “We reject as false the choice between our safety and our ideals
